Advantages of SSL Encryption in Online Casinos
- Enhanced Security: SSL encryption protects sensitive information such as personal and banking details, significantly reducing the risk of data breaches.
- Increased Trust: Players are more likely to engage with platforms that display SSL certification, boosting user confidence in the site.
- Compliance with Regulations: Many jurisdictions require SSL encryption for online gaming sites to operate legally, ensuring a safer environment for users.
- Improved Search Engine Rankings: Search engines favor secure sites, which can lead to higher visibility and traffic.
Disadvantages of SSL Encryption in Online Casinos
- Increased Costs: Implementing SSL encryption can be expensive for casino operators, particularly for smaller businesses.
- Potential for False Security: While SSL is a critical security measure, it does not protect against all types of cyber threats, leading users to believe they are entirely safe.
- Complex Implementation: The process of obtaining and maintaining SSL certificates can be complicated, requiring technical expertise and ongoing management.
